The Wofford Terriers men's basketball team secured a decisive 77-66 victory over the Western Carolina Catamounts on Saturday at the Jerry Richardson Indoor Stadium, behind a standout performance by guard Nils Machowski to improve their standing in Southern Conference play. The Terriers utilized an aggressive offensive strategy and tight defensive rotations to overcome their conference rivals in a high-stakes matchup. Machowski led the scoring charge for Wofford, finishing the afternoon with 19 points, demonstrating precision from beyond the arc and reliability at the free-throw line during the closing minutes.
Throughout the contest, Wofford maintained a consistent lead by capitalizing on Western Carolina’s turnovers and controlling the glass. The Catamounts struggled to find their rhythm early in the first half, allowing Wofford to build a double-digit cushion that would eventually prove insurmountable. While Western Carolina attempted a surge midway through the second half to bridge the gap, the Terriers' disciplined perimeter defense limited the Catamounts' scoring opportunities and effectively neutralized their primary offensive threats.
In addition to Machowski’s scoring clinic, the Terriers benefited from a balanced team effort that saw multiple players contributing in the paint and on the defensive end. This victory marks a significant momentum builder for the Wofford program as they look to climb the conference rankings heading into the latter half of the season. For Western Carolina, the loss highlights areas for adjustment, particularly in defensive transition and shooting consistency, as they prepare for their upcoming schedule in the highly competitive Southern Conference circuit.
